Opinion- Iowa: Advocates say Insurance Agents Should Not Control Iowa’s Exchange

With millions of dollars on the table, Iowa needs transparency and fairness in its new health insurance exchange to protect consumers, according to an advocacy group of patient organizations.

Representatives of Iowa Health Advocates say those consumers need to be central to the governing body of the new exchange, rather than allowing insurance agents or brokers to run the show.

Agents and brokers with a financial interest in the exchange have a direct conflict of interest, said Erin Seidler, state lead for Know Your Care Iowa, one of more than 30 groups represented in Iowa Health Advocates.

Their expertise could be used in an advisory board to provide guidance to the governing body of the exchange, Seidler said during a meeting Thursday with The Gazette Editorial Board.
